United States…See Me and Live!
By Shirley R. Watts,

‘For it is an evil time

“Hear this word which I take up against you, a lame ntation, O house of Israel: For thus says the Lord to the house of Israel: “Seek Me and live;” For I know your manifold transgressions And your mighty sins: “For it is an evil time.” Seek good and not evil, That you may live; So the Lord God of hosts will be with you,…”

“Hate evil, love good; Establish justice in the gate. It may be that the Lord God of hosts Will be gracious.. .’’Amos 5:115

Repent

Amos (‘burden bearer”) herdsman, and cultivator of sycamore trees. God called him to be a prophet. He was a layman, humble farmer and shepherd, and not a member of the Jewish religious or political establishment. He had a message from God..Thus says the Lord God.. .’’Hear this word.” Repent!

As I read Amos, I see America and the True Church. I also hear God speaking to us. Yes, it was addressed to the house of Israel (Northern Kingdom) but it also has a message for us today. Unless we “hear this word,” we will also fade away as a Nation.

God is speaking to America and to all Nations. He speaks to the leaders of our Nation. He is also speaking to the leaders in the True Church (born-again leaders).

Does the Church need to repent? Yes!!! Unless the Church repents things can only get worse for the Church holds the message of Christ and message of obedience to God.

Sin

God says, “For I know your manifold transgressions And your mighty sins: (Amos 5:12). The United States loves sin today! Many professing Christians also love sin! Christians are called to love and worship God the Creator thru Jesus Christ. I know some who are ignoring His Word…living in sin! Christians are guilty! Guilty of disobedience! We are not praying as we should nor are we seeking God. We can expect discipline!

We watch and allow the “world” to take away our Biblical Beliefs… Marriage between one man and one woman, Abortion, God alone decides life and death, Freedom to speak our convictions of Christ and His salvation, Cross and Nativity removed, churches threatened, Ten Commandments removed. We must take a second look at who we are in Christ.

Being politically correct is so popular today. .. a sermon from hell! We had better listen up…’’Hear this.”

“Thus says the Lord God” America you are in the deep waters of sin! “Seek Me and live;” Unless we call upon the Lord we will cease to be the Nation He called us to be.. .Christian Nation taking the Gospel to the World.

We are the Nation of freedom as long as we live by His Laws and not the laws of the world. God calls us to repent… return to Him! He called Israel to repent and they would not! (Amos 4:611). Because they would not repent and accept His correction He told them.. .’’Prepare to meet your God.”

He speaks this message to America. “See that you do not refuse Him who speaks. For if they did not escape who refused Him who spoke on earth, much more shall we not escape if we turn away from Him who speaks from heaven,” (Heb 12:25-26). We have turned a deaf ear to His Word. We are not hearing! We can expect judgment!

Yes, the True Church must repent! “Hate evil, love good;” Amos grieved over the sin of the Nation. The vital signs were not good. The Nation was dying! Invaded by Assyria and ceased to be. “Blessed is the nation whose God is the Lord, (Ps 33:12).

When God abandons a Nation, local church or Christian there is no victory! No hope! If the Church has a revival, there must be true repentance and returning to God, then the hearing of His Word…with obedience. Pray for revival!

“For thus says the Lord to the house of Israel: “Seek Me and live;” (Amos 5:4).

If you are born again, let” pray for revival in the Church. It only takes one! Christian let go of the world, live for God that He may use you to see others saved from Hell.

Judgment is at the door! We haven’t seen anything yet!

Repent!!!
